NOTE ON ABBREVIATIONS

Among the abbreviations and short titles used the following may require elucidation:

Assoc. Arch. Soc. Rep. & Papers Associated Archaeological and Architectural Societies' Reports and Papers
Cath. Dir. Catholic Directory
Curtis, Topog. Hist. Leics. J. Curtis, Topographical History of Leicestershire
Farnham, Leics. Notes G. F. Farnham, Leicestershire Medieval Village Notes (6 vols., 1929-33, priv. print., Leicester)
Leic. Boro. Rec. Records of the Borough of Leicester, ed. Mary Bateson and Helen Stocks, 4 vols., 1899-1923
Leic. City MSS. Leicester City Manuscripts in the Town Hall, Leicester
Leic. City Mun. Room Leicester City Muniment Room, in Leicester City Museum
L.R.O. Leicestershire County Record Office
Lines. N. and Q. Lincolnshire Notes and Queries
Nichols, Leics. ]. Nichols, The History and Antiquities of the County of Leicester, 4 vols. in 8, 1795-1811
N.R. Rec. Publications of the North Riding Record Society
T.L.A.S. Leicestershire Archaeological Society, Transactions
White, Dir. Leics. (1846) W. White, History Gazetteer and Directory of Leicestershire, with Rutland, 1846, &c.
Wyggeston Hosp. Rec. Calendar of Charters and other documents belonging to the Hospital of William Wyggeston, ed. A. Hamilton Thompson
